Figure 3

(a) CT pulmonary angiogram of patient 2 reveals bilateral calcified pleural plaques, subpleural fibrosis, paraseptal emphysematous change, and a small region of honey combing in the right lower lobe base laterally. (b) CT chest six months later revealing interval increase in the size of the consolidation, resolution of the right upper lobe spiculated lesions, and stable pulmonary fibrosis.
